Top 5 Ways to Make Summer Vacation Enjoyable
Encourage Creativity with Arts and Crafts
Indoor fun is guaranteed, even during the hottest afternoons, by encouraging kids to unleash their creativity with paints, brushes, chart paper, and various materials found around the house.
What can they create?
Children can design their 'dream house,' make colorful bookmarks for their favorite stories, or transform old boxes into decorative pen holders.
Little Chefs in the Making
Empower your children to become self-sufficient in the kitchen this summer.
The kitchen serves as an excellent, hands-on learning environment for kids.
Focus on recipes that don’t require cooking over a flame.
What can they do?
Simple activities like slicing fruits for a salad, putting together sandwiches, or preparing lemonade can help build their independence. When children create something with their own hands and serve it to the family, their self-esteem flourishes.
Treasure Hunts
This fun activity sharpens a child's critical thinking skills. Kids enjoy the excitement of playing detective right in their own home.
What can they do?
Conceal small clues around the house or garden and challenge them to uncover the treasure.
The thrill of discovering each clue will keep them entertained for hours and enhance their problem-solving skills.
Outdoor Activities
Encourage physical activity and fitness through outdoor games. Motivate children to play outside in the evenings when the sun is less intense.
What can they do?
Activities like cycling, badminton, running, hide-and-seek, or simply hanging out with friends in the park not only promote physical health but also boost their mental well-being. The essence of childhood is truly found in the open air and joyful laughter.
Family Fun Time
Quality time spent with family during vacations is invaluable for children.
What can they do?
Engage in board games like Ludo or Carrom during the evenings or weekends, reminisce over old photographs, listen to stories from grandparents, or enjoy a small picnic on the terrace. These cherished moments will bring smiles to their faces for years to come.
Experiencing boredom is also crucial for children.
Child development expert Rohini Sethi states, "Children do not require costly summer camps during their breaks. Playing street cricket, assisting with simple kitchen tasks, and spending quality, unrestricted time with family are the best activities for their mental, social, emotional, and physical growth.
Additionally: It is essential for children to have moments of idleness or boredom. When kids feel bored, their minds begin to explore new ways to engage themselves, fostering creativity, independence, and vital life skills.
